YAKAP benefits Camarines Norte inmates
By Rosalita Manlangit DAET, Camarines Norte --- Persons deprived of liberty (PDLs) at the district jail of the Bureau of Jail Management and Penology in Labo were provided with free medical check-ups, laboratory tests, and medicines by the Rural Health Unit (RHU) of the town. The medical procedures included taking vital signs, initial interviews, and laboratory examinations, such as random blood sugar, uric acid, and cholesterol tests. Aramon Ta
Ni Ryan Mostar An Andaya Highway iyo an National Route 68 sa Philippine highway network. Mga 92.65 km an kahalabaan kaini, gikan Santa Elena, Camarines Norte hanggang Sipocot, Camarines Sur. Importante ini bilang alternatibo sa Maharlika (Pan-Philippine) Highway. Quirino Highway an orihinal na ngaran kaini. Ginibo ini para magdugtong nin mga banwaan sa Camarines Sur asin Quezon. Sibling’s drug-smuggling bid puts jailed brod in hot water
By Paulo DS Papa A person deprived of liberty (PDL) at the Naga City District Jail may face tougher conditions after his brother was caught attempting to smuggle illegal drugs into the facility. The Naga City Police Office identified the suspect as Joe, 25, a resident of Barangay Cararayan, Naga City, who allegedly tried to bring in two sachets of suspected shabu worth P54,400 on the morning of Saturday, January 10. Vince taps CAR director to head Bicol public works
By Manuel Tugalde LEGAZPI CITY --- Public Works and Highways (DPWH) Secretary Vince Dizon has tapped the regional director of the Cordillera Administrative Region (CAR) to take over the Bicol Region, long tagged as a hotbed of corruption and insider contractors. Bicol DPWH Regional Director Virgilio Eduarte has reportedly been reassigned to the Office of the Secretary, along with Assistant Regional Director Annie de la Vega.
